Decentralized Liquidation Game Modeling

Algorithm

⎊ Decentralized Liquidation Game Modeling leverages computational strategies to automate the process of collateral seizure within decentralized finance (DeFi) protocols, particularly when loan-to-value ratios fall below acceptable thresholds. These algorithms typically incorporate price feeds from oracles to determine the value of collateral and initiate liquidation procedures, aiming to maintain protocol solvency. Efficient algorithm design minimizes slippage and maximizes recovery rates for liquidators, incentivizing participation and ensuring market stability. The sophistication of these algorithms directly impacts the resilience of DeFi lending platforms against systemic risk.
